1. Changed don’t care mode in address cycles
- *X can be "High" or "Low" => *L must be set to "Low"
2. Explain how pointer operation works in detail.
3. Renamed GND input (pin # 6) on behalf of SE (pin # 6)
- The SE input controls the access of the spare area. When SE is high,
the spare area is not accessible for reading or programming. SE is rec
ommended to be coupled to GND or Vcc and should not be toggled
during reading or programming.
=> Connect this input pin to GND or set to static low state unless the
sequential read mode excluding spare area is used.
4. Updated operation for tRST timing
- If reset command(FFh) is written at Ready state, the device goes into
Busy for maximum 5us.
